#7e60ac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e60ac is composed of 49.4% red, 37.6%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.7%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 263.7 degrees, a saturation of 31.4% and a lightness of 52.5%. #7e60ac color hex could be obtained by blending #fcc0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

● #7e60ac color description : Mostly desaturated dark violet.
#7e60ac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e60ac has RGB values of R:126, G:96,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 8282284.

Shades and Tints of #7e60ac
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060409 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e60ac
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868587 is the less saturated color, while #6e16f6 is the most saturated one.
